Leicestershire librarians have joined the “what is a classic?” debate. The 72 titles reviewed in the library service’s new booklet, A Classic Selection: outstanding fiction for nine to 14-year-olds, places relatively recent titles (such as Michael Morpurgo’s Why the Whales Came, Gaye Hicyilmaz’s The Frozen Waterfall, William Mayne’s Hob and the Goblins and Janni Howker’s Isaac Campion) alongside E Nesbit, Frances Hodgson Burnett and Rosemary Sutcliff.

A Classic Selection is available at Pounds 4.25 from Library Services for Education, Thames Tower, 99 Burleys Way, Leicester LE1 3TZ.

Planning a Project, a teachers’ pack for top juniors upwards, available at Pounds 10.95 from the same address, contains photocopiable guides to locating and selecting fiction and non-fiction.
